Before diving into the mod list proper, it’s worth mentioning a handy little tool that will make the player’s life a lot easier. Modding games as old asVice Cityis very rarely a straightforward process. Keeping everything organized for when things go wrong is important and ultimately saves time.

TheMod Loaderis highly recommended when installing add-ons forVice City. It beats rooting around the game’s file directories to find the correct installation paths. Mod Loader does practically all the work by itself, which is always a plus. Players installing multiple mods should download this handy tool as well to create a smoother process.

12Silent Patch

Delivering a smoother and more bug-free experience than the original should be at the top of the list for any remaster.Vice Cityis an old game, and no longer receives regular updates from the developers to fix lingering problems and bugs.

For that, installing theSilent Patchshould be step #1 when looking to overhaulVice City. The collection of fixes this mod provides is extensive, so it’s worth perusing the description page for the full list. Suffice to say,Vice Citywill run a lot smoother with the Silent Patch installed.

11Widescreen Fix

The kind of widescreen monitors that most players are familiar with today didn’t exist in 2002. As such, playingVice Citytoday on a modern setup doesn’t look quite right. Fortunately, players can install theWidescreen Fixmod to solve the issue.

The Widescreen Fix mod doesn’t do anything too fancy. It simplyfixes things like the game’s aspect ratio, HUD, and FOV to better fit the size of contemporary monitors. Before thinking about another playthrough, this mod should definitely be given consideration.

10Vice City: Definitive Edition

When searching for a competent, all-in-one overhaul, theVice City: Definitive Editionmod is a worthy choice. If players don’t want to waste time installing multiple mods one at a time, this comprehensive package is the perfect solution.

Vice City: Definitive Edition fixes many of theproblems that still plague the gameeven after all these years.Vice Citywill not only run better but look better too.Textures are upscaled, gamepads are given support, and the ability to run the game in 60 FPS is also provided.

5Vice City HD Effects

There are a lot of mods that giveVice City’s visuals more panache. One aspect of the presentation that fans should consider improving is the various tertiary effects in the game. Taken together, these effects can have a noticeable impact on the overall look of the game.

Vice City: HD Effectsupgrades many of the particles in the environment. Textures and effects such as gun flashes, blood, smoke, and tire marks are all given the HD treatment.It’s not perfect, but it helps makeVice Cityappear more realistic by today’s standards.

3MeTV Radio

One of the highlights ofVice Cityat the time of its release was its excellent collection of 80s music. Tooling around the maplistening to the decade’s top artistsis one of the most enjoyable aspects of the game. Why not make the selection even better by adding more music?

TheMeTV Radiomod does just that byadding over six hours of 80s hits toVice City’s radio stations.Now, it won’t be quite as easy to run out of things to listen to while exploring the game world and seeing everything that’s on offer.
